Output 00525346dae83feeab4d7ae23cac1b8dd78872d9c775bae9aca3feced87323a9:1

value
4176959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be8b527d682d90964e40c2028c7762b7715038 OP_EQUAL
address
34K17AEb3fyGf3GnPCuWHoyejYrkVM6uiK
transaction
00525346dae83feeab4d7ae23cac1b8dd78872d9c775bae9aca3feced87323a9
confirmations
370743
spent
true